웹 그래픽에 SVG를 사용할 때의 장단점

게시 됨: 2022-12-17

웹에서 벡터 기반 그래픽을 만들고 표시할 때 SVG와 Flash의 두 가지 주요 옵션이 있습니다. Flash는 수년 동안 가장 많이 사용되는 솔루션이었지만, SVG는 파일 크기가 더 작고 모바일 장치에서 더 나은 성능을 발휘하기 때문에 이제 실행 가능한 대안으로 주목을 받고 있습니다. 그렇다면 SVG는 정확히 무엇입니까? SVG는 Scalable Vector Graphics를 나타내는 벡터 그래픽 형식입니다. 이미지를 픽셀 모음으로 저장하는 JPG, PNG, GIF와 같은 래스터 이미지 형식과 달리 SVG 이미지는 벡터 모양으로 구성되며 품질 저하 없이 크기를 조정할 수 있습니다. SVG의 주요 장점 중 하나는 가볍다는 것입니다. SVG 이미지는 일반적으로 래스터 이미지보다 파일 크기가 훨씬 작기 때문에 웹에서 사용하기에 이상적입니다. 또한 SVG 이미지는 벡터 기반이기 때문에 품질 저하 없이 어떤 크기로도 확장할 수 있어 반응형 디자인에 이상적입니다. SVG의 또 다른 장점은 해상도에 독립적이라는 것입니다. 즉, SVG 이미지는 저해상도 화면에서처럼 고해상도 화면에서도 선명하게 보입니다. 이것은 확대할 때 흐릿하거나 픽셀화되어 나타날 수 있는 래스터 이미지와 대조됩니다. 전반적으로 SVG는 웹에서 사용하기에 적합한 다재다능하고 가벼운 형식입니다. 아직 Flash만큼 널리 지원되지는 않지만 기반을 다지고 있으며 웹에서 벡터 기반 그래픽을 표시하기 위한 탁월한 옵션입니다.

래스터 이미지와 비교할 때 SVG 이미지는 크기가 수백만 픽셀이 아닌 수학적 계산에 의해 결정되기 때문에 훨씬 가볍습니다. tiff 이미지의 파일 크기는 래스터 이미지의 파일 크기와 달리 매우 작습니다.

2021년 유니세프 보고서에 따르면 2016년 세인트빈센트 그레나딘 주민의 2030%가 가난했고, 3%가 극빈층(사람들이 가난하지만 자원과 생필품이 부족해 생존할 수 없는 상황)이었다.

일반적으로 다른 이미지 형식보다 더 가볍고 빠릅니다. 특히 웹 그래픽 의 플랫 아이콘, 일러스트레이션 및 로고를 렌더링하는 데 사용됩니다.

무손실 압축으로 인해 이러한 파일은 품질, 정의 또는 세부 사항에 대한 비용 없이 더 작은 파일 크기로 압축할 수 있습니다. PNG 파일은 파일 크기를 5%-20%까지 줄이는 무손실 압축도 지원합니다. 그렇더라도 .V 파일보다 클 가능성은 없습니다.

Svgs는 이미지보다 빠르게 로드됩니까?

Svgs는 이미지보다 빠르게 로드됩니까?
이미지 제공: etsystatic

SVG 파일 의 크기와 복잡성, 컴퓨터 및 인터넷 연결 속도, 브라우저가 SVG를 얼마나 잘 렌더링하는지 등 여러 요인에 따라 달라지므로 이 질문에 대한 명확한 답은 없습니다. 그러나 일반적으로 SVG 파일은 비트맵 이미지보다 작기 때문에 더 빨리 로드될 수 있습니다. 또한 SVG 파일은 gzip을 사용하여 압축할 수 있으므로 로딩 시간을 더욱 줄일 수 있습니다.

경우에 따라 래스터 이미지를 사용하는 것이 여전히 바람직합니다. 모든 이미지, 삽화 및 로고는 PNG 또는 JPG 형식이어야 하며 다듬을 필요가 없습니다. 그러나 간단한 아이콘, 차트 및 그래프의 경우 간단한 SVG 파일이 최선의 선택입니다. 차트 및 그래프와 같은 복잡한 일러스트레이션에 탁월한 선택입니다. 고해상도가 필요하지만 다듬을 필요가 없는 사진 및 벡터 일러스트레이션 외에도 사용할 수 있습니다. 간단한 아이콘, 차트 및 그래프의 경우 SVG 파일 형식이 이상적입니다.

SVG의 장점

빠르게 로딩되는 웹사이트에 탁월한 선택이며 항상 아름답고 선명합니다. 약간 더 큰 크기로 볼 때 애스터 이미지는 흐릿하게 보일 수 있지만 SVG는 항상 선명하고 선명하게 보입니다.

SVG 파일

SVG 파일
이미지 제공: 온라인웹폰트

SVG 파일은 Scalable Vector Graphics 파일입니다. SVG 파일은 2차원 XML 기반 벡터 이미지입니다. 어떤 텍스트 편집기로도 만들고 편집할 수 있지만 그리기 소프트웨어로 만드는 경우가 더 많습니다.

Cricut Explore 및 Cricut Maker 기계를 사용하면 로고, 일러스트레이션, 차트, 상세한 사진까지 쉽게 만들 수 있습니다. 이러한 파일을 웹에 표시하려면 JPEG 형식으로 변환해야 합니다. SVG 이미지는 이전 브라우저를 사용하여 다운로드할 수 없습니다.
Cricut Explore 또는 Cricut Maker로 고품질 디지털 사진을 만들고 싶다면 SVG 파일 사용을 확실히 고려해야 합니다. 이것은 사진을 강조 표시하고 인터넷에서 멋지게 보이게 할 수 있는 좋은 방법입니다.

웹 디자인에 Svg 파일을 사용할 때의 많은 이점

확장성, 레티나 지원 기능 및 사용 용이성으로 인해 SVG 파일은 웹 디자이너에게 탁월한 선택입니다. 이 파일은 상세한 이미지에 사용할 수 있다는 점에서 PNG 파일과 유사하지만 레티나 지원 디자인에 더 적합합니다.

Svg는 웹 사이트의 경우 Png보다 낫습니다.

Svg는 웹 사이트의 경우 Png보다 낫습니다.
이미지 제공: 하스켈

SVG 또는 PNG가 웹 사이트에 더 나은지 결정할 때 쉬운 대답은 없습니다. 둘 다 장점과 단점이 있습니다. SVG는 벡터 그래픽 형식으로, 품질 저하 없이 모든 크기로 확장할 수 있습니다. 따라서 자주 크기를 조정해야 하는 로고 및 기타 그래픽에 이상적입니다. 그러나 SVG 파일은 일반적으로 PNG 파일보다 크기 때문에 로드하는 데 시간이 오래 걸릴 수 있습니다. PNG는 픽셀로 구성된 래스터 그래픽 형식입니다. 이렇게 하면 자주 크기를 조정할 필요가 없는 사진 및 기타 이미지에 더 적합합니다. PNG 파일은 일반적으로 SVG 파일보다 작기 때문에 로드 속도가 더 빠릅니다.

이미지는 PNG 및 .JPG 파일 형식으로 저장할 수 있으며 둘 다 훌륭합니다. PNG는 보다 다양한 파일 형식이라는 이점이 있을 뿐만 아니라 사용하기 쉽고 벡터 기반의 반응형이며 파일 크기가 작은 이미지에 이상적인 SVG보다 더 넓은 범위의 색상과 세부 정보를 제공합니다.

웹 디자인에서 확장 가능한 벡터 그래픽(svg)의 장점

이미지는 모든 크기로 확장할 수 있으므로 SVG는 고품질 이미지에 이상적입니다. 어떤 사람들은 검색 엔진 최적화를 개선하기 위해 가능한 한 빨리 로드되도록 웹 사이트에 이미지를 추가하는 것과 같이 파일 크기 제한으로 제한된 파일 형식을 선호합니다. 웹 디자인 에서 SVG(Scalable Vector Graphics)를 구현하는 것은 매우 간단합니다. JPEG 및 PNG 이미지의 파일 크기가 크기 때문에 방문자의 브라우저에서 다운로드를 시도하면 웹 페이지 속도가 느려질 수 있습니다. 반면에 An.V 파일은 파일 크기가 훨씬 작고 로드 속도가 더 빠릅니다. JPEG와 같은 PNG는 압축 가능하며 1,600만 가지 색상을 처리할 수 있습니다. JPEG보다 더 많은 저장 공간을 차지하기 때문에 대부분의 웹 그래픽, 로고, 차트 및 삽화가 JPEG로 만들어집니다. 웹사이트에서 SVG 이미지를 사용하여 검색 엔진 최적화를 개선하는 것은 가능할 뿐만 아니라 중요합니다. SVG를 사용하여 생성된 이미지를 읽고 크롤링하고 인덱싱하는 검색 엔진의 기능 때문에 이를 사용할 수도 있습니다.

Svg 대 Png 로드 시간

이미지만 사용하려면 0.71초가 필요한 반면 PNG @ 1X를 사용하면 약 43% 더 느린 1.0초보다 약간 더 걸립니다. 2X는 2. 2.1과 비교할 때 평균 모바일 장치보다 20% 느립니다.

Png보다 Svgs를 사용하는 이점

벡터 이미지 형식 은 품질 저하 없이 축소 또는 확대할 수 있는 형식입니다. 반면에 PNG는 크기가 더 크기 때문에 웹 그래픽 및 로고에 더 적합합니다. 마지막으로 PNG 파일 형식은 투명성을 제공하므로 래스터 그래픽에 탁월한 선택입니다.

기초 SVG 네이티브

SVG 파일은 2차원 벡터 그래픽 형식을 사용하는 그래픽 파일입니다. 형식은 XML 기반이며 W3C(World Wide Web Consortium)에서 설정했습니다. SVG 파일은 모든 텍스트 편집기로 만들고 편집할 수 있지만 드로잉 소프트웨어로 만들고 편집하는 경우가 많습니다.

Svg: 웹 개발자를 위한 필수 도구

W3C(World Wide Web Consortium)는 SVG 사양 유지 관리를 담당합니다.

HTML 콘텐츠 SVG

SVG 파일은 그래픽 교환 파일입니다. 이 파일은 웹사이트에서 벡터 그래픽을 표시하는 데 사용됩니다. SVG 파일을 사용할 때의 이점은 품질 저하 없이 이미지를 원하는 크기로 확장할 수 있다는 것입니다.

Svg의 이점

svg xmlns=" http://www.w3.org/2000/svg" viewBoxError: 0 ObjectSize: "외부 개체 너비=512″ 높이=512". https://www.의 프레임 테두리 YouTube.com/embed/wzsgf-LxN5k br> 이물질

SVG 이미지 배율

SVG 이미지는 벡터 기반이므로 품질 저하 없이 크기를 늘리거나 줄일 수 있습니다. 따라서 동일한 이미지를 다른 화면 크기에서 사용할 수 있는 반응형 웹 디자인 에 이상적입니다.

SVG 스케일링 팁

반응하지 않는 SVG의 크기를 조정하려면 너비 및 높이 속성을 사용하십시오.